Transaction 63c88223b707b279b1e9e1fc7686270abe7274f1380dbf4bb150678444a1d3dc
1 Input
1 Output
-
63c88223b707b279b1e9e1fc7686270abe7274f1380dbf4bb150678444a1d3dc:0
- value
- 134226
- script pubkey
- OP_0 OP_PUSHBYTES_20 a931159a77bd52af2223a2490393f13bfcf7bb32
- address
- bc1q4yc3txnhh4f27g3r5fys8yl380700wejxkjnt5